Grand Court Jerusalem kosher context.

Grand Court is a large Jerusalem hotel that shows up in “kosher hotel” comparisons. Size helps groups; kashrus still has to be proven for your family’s standard.

The honest fit

Large hotels often mix guest populations and meal plans. Confirm whether the entire F&B operation matches the standard you keep, or only certain outlets.

Common questions

Is Grand Court Jerusalem kosher? +

Many large Jerusalem hotels operate under Rabbanut-level supervision, but the exact tier (standard vs mehadrin) and Shabbos setup must be verified for your stay. JRM confirms in writing before recommending a booking.
